New Year's Day in Vietnam
Edit This
The New Year’s Day is celebrated with great festivities and fervor around the world and Asia is no exception. Nevertheless it is a fact the New Year’s Day in Vietnam or in other Asian Countries is not the same as the West. This is because most of the Asian nations go by the lunar calendar especially while celebrating their festivals. However leaving aside the traditions for a while youth and the general crowd in Vietnam go all the way out to welcome the New Year’s Day in Vietnam along with the rest of the world.
Several bars and nightclubs have special programs lined up for the New Year’s Day in Vietnam. One of the most popular one is organized at the Melia, Hanoi, Vietnam. On the Vietnam New Year’s Day, the programs here include an elaborate dinner at the Grand Ballroom and a Sin Night Party at the Latino bar.
Celebration in Vietnam on New Year’s Day, especially in Melia, Hanoi, stretches for almost a month. On Christmas Eve a gala dinner is organized amidst the glitter and sparkles of the Christmas spirit. There are circuses with acrobats and clowns who are ever ready to charm the kids and their parents as well. Then there are the parties in the nightclubs with live bands on the New Year’s Day in Vietnam making the season absolutely memorable.
